More VirtualBox goodness: Lifehacker shows us the basics

Just saw a great article today covering my favorite desktop hypervisor, VirtualBox:

Running multiple operating systems side-by-side gives you the chance to test applications, run platform-specific software, and tons more without ever rebooting. It’s also extremely cool. Here’s how to run Windows, Mac, and Linux simultaneously and pain-free as possible.

I’ve already extolled the virtues of VirtualBox, having run Parallels and VMware Workstation in the past, as well (turns out, when you get VMware certified you get a free copy of Workstation). I prefer VirtualBox just on price point alone – and speed, and ease of use, and features, and speed, and networking, and speed.
